幼儿教师免费课件,幼师得力助手!
教案、课件、资料,一应俱全!

幼儿编程启蒙,怎样让娃在编程中培养问题解决能力 ?​

【幼师宝】2000多G内容,终身免费更新    |    快来体验【智能幼师】,感受智能魅力!

幼儿编程启蒙:如何在编程中培养问题解决能力?

在数字化时代,编程不仅是技术工具,更是一种培养幼儿逻辑思维和问题解决能力的重要途径。幼儿编程启蒙的核心,不是让孩子成为“小码农”,而是通过编程活动,激发他们的创造力、批判性思维和解决问题的能力。那么,如何让娃在编程中培养问题解决能力呢?以下是一些专业建议和实践方法:


1. 从“玩”开始,激发兴趣

幼儿的学习始于兴趣。著名教育家蒙台梭利曾强调:“游戏是儿童的工作。”在编程启蒙中,选择适合幼儿的编程工具至关重要。例如:

  • ScratchJr:适合4-7岁幼儿,通过拖拽积木块的方式,让孩子在游戏中学习编程逻辑。
  • Code.org:提供丰富的编程课程,结合动画角色和故事情节,吸引孩子主动探索。
  • 机器人编程玩具:如Dash、Cubetto等,通过实物操作,让孩子直观感受编程的乐趣。

实践建议:从简单的任务开始,比如让角色移动、发出声音,逐步增加难度,让孩子在“玩”中建立信心。


2. 分解问题,培养逻辑思维

编程的本质是将复杂问题分解为小步骤。幼儿在编程中,需要学会将任务拆解为可执行的指令。例如:

  • 任务:让角色从起点走到终点。
  • 分解:先让角色向前走,再转弯,最后到达终点。

实践建议:通过提问引导孩子思考,比如“如果角色遇到障碍怎么办?”、“如何让角色更快到达终点?”帮助孩子逐步形成逻辑思维。


3. 鼓励试错,培养抗挫能力

编程是一个不断试错的过程。幼儿在编程中难免会遇到错误,这时正是培养他们抗挫能力和问题解决能力的好机会。著名心理学家卡罗尔·德韦克提出的“成长型思维”理论强调,错误是学习的一部分。

实践建议

  • 当孩子遇到问题时,不要直接给出答案,而是引导他们思考:“哪里出错了?”、“可以怎么改?”
  • 鼓励孩子尝试不同的解决方案,比如调整代码顺序、更换指令等。

4. 结合生活,培养应用能力

编程不仅是屏幕上的活动,还可以与生活紧密结合。例如:

  • 设计一个“早晨起床”程序:让孩子用编程模拟起床、刷牙、吃早餐的过程。
  • 制作一个“垃圾分类”游戏:通过编程帮助孩子理解环保知识。

实践建议:将编程与孩子的日常生活联系起来,让他们感受到编程的实用性和趣味性。


5. 合作学习,培养团队协作能力

编程不仅是个人活动,还可以通过合作学习培养孩子的团队协作能力。例如:

  • 小组任务:让孩子们一起设计一个故事或游戏,每个人负责一部分编程任务。
  • 分享与反馈:鼓励孩子展示自己的作品,并接受同伴的建议。

实践建议:在合作中,引导孩子学会倾听、表达和协商,提升他们的社交能力和问题解决能力。


6. 关注过程,而非结果

在幼儿编程启蒙中,重要的是过程而非结果。著名幼教专家陈鹤琴曾指出:“教育的目的在于培养孩子的独立思考和解决问题的能力。”因此,家长和教师应关注孩子在编程中的思考过程,而不是最终的作品是否完美。

实践建议

  • 记录孩子的编程过程,观察他们的思维变化。
  • 通过提问和讨论,帮助孩子总结经验和教训。

7. 融入多元文化,拓展视野

编程可以成为孩子了解世界的窗口。例如:

  • 设计一个“世界旅行”程序:让孩子通过编程了解不同国家的文化和地理知识。
  • 制作一个“节日庆祝”游戏:让孩子在编程中体验多元文化的魅力。

实践建议:通过编程活动,帮助孩子建立全球视野,培养他们的文化包容性和创造力。


总结

幼儿编程启蒙的核心在于培养孩子的问题解决能力,而非单纯的技术掌握。通过游戏化的学习、逻辑思维的训练、试错与反思、生活应用、合作学习等方式,孩子可以在编程中逐步发展出独立思考、创新和解决问题的能力。正如著名教育家杜威所说:“教育即生活,教育即成长。”让我们用编程为孩子打开一扇通向未来的大门,让他们在探索中成长,在创造中绽放!

-=||=-收藏赞 (0)
幼儿园研学培训,找优师教研18610206462
南通、常州、成都、广州、杭州多处培训基地,优质的专家师资资源、幼儿园资源,让你深入幼儿园,近距离感受先进的幼儿园生活。专题研修:课程叙事专题研修、课程游戏化专题研修、民族特色民族文化的专题研修以及各类您需要的定制化专题学习。
幼师课件网 » 幼儿编程启蒙,怎样让娃在编程中培养问题解决能力 ?​
分享到

登录

找回密码

注册